Montecristo Linea 1935 Dumas Cigar - Box of 20
Date Added: Sunday 11 October, 2020
Not sure where the last reviewer got full bodied from, but these are mild-medium. Flavour is rich however and mostly milk chocolate with a little wood and cream. Not much complexity, but the flavour thats there is really delicious, smooth and creamy. If I had to show someone what an obvious milk-chocolate-type flavour profile is in cigars, Id give them one of these. I have found this entire Montecristo Linea 1935 range varies quite a lot not just in draw resistance but in burn time. Some burn down rapidly like theres no tomorrow and others are very slow burning. The former tend to be even milder and the latter tend to be more rich and medium bodied.

Montecristo Petit Tubos Cigar - 1 Single
Date Added: Saturday 03 October, 2020
An absolute gem of a cigar. Ive recently got into cigar smoking, starting with flavoured cigars and smaller sizes. The bigger cigars would tend to intimidate me, however, this cigar is an absolute must for anyone. Not too strong, yet not too light. Starting off, it smells like chocolate. With complex tasting notes at the foot end, it transformed into a creamy, leathery, cedar flavoured cigar with the slightest of spice after the first 5 minutes. It had a tight draw to it , but this was no issue, and was just one of the best experiences Ive had so far with a cigar. I would buy this again and 100% recommend to all cigar smokers, old and new.
